#7e0f5c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e0f5c is composed of 49.4% red, 5.9%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.1% magenta, 27%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 318.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 27.6%. #7e0f5c color hex could be obtained by blending #fc1eb8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#7e0f5c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e0f5c has RGB values of R:126, G:15,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.27,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8261468.

Shades and Tints of #7e0f5c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030002 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7e0f5c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484547 is the less saturated color, while #890460 is the most saturated one.
